Quantity Surveyor (Core Rail) - Flexible locationRole Working within & assisting the commercial & construction team to ensure a successful project is delivered, while maintaining relationships, to maximise commercial returns & manage risk.
Key Responsibilities - Support the commercial team
- Carry out the following under supervision:
- Prepare tenders – measure, put into packages, analyse
- Prepare variations/valuations
- Prepare Final Accounts
- Prepare s/c valuations
- Attend site client meetings
- Prepare client quotations/Estimates
- Liaise with site management
- Take responsibility for:
- Maintaining site records, control documents
- Measuring progress on site
- Consider Risk & opportunity
- CVR
- Assist as required for larger value works
- Produce for small value projects and report to SQS/MQS
- Cash management
- Timely application/invoices inline with client schedule
- Understand & assist in the implementation of the commercial strategy
- At all times act in a suitable & professional manner
- Involved with & take some responsibility on traditional contracts
- Involvement but no responsibility for:
- Negotiation with subcontractors
- Interpretation of contract law
Experience & Skills - Ability to effectively utilise a range of Microsoft Office tools
- Able to manipulate, manage/interrogate data
- Be fully conversant with the use of the Standard Method of Measurement
- Demonstrate potential for clear written & oral communications
- Demonstrate ownership/commercial awareness
- Effective time management, organisational, interpersonal and negotiation skills
Required Qualifications/Training- Completed a qualification in Quantity Surveying (HND/HNC Upwards)
- Preferable to be studying towards Chartership
